Abstract :
We describe the fluidic self-assembly of ultra-flat, single-crystal silicon micromirrors onto a surface micromachined actuator array. Sub-micron precision self-alignment of the mirrors onto the actuator platforms is achieved by pattern matching hydrophobic binding sites on the underside of the mirror and on the platform
